Ben, this damage is from someone either beating this drum off with a
hammer (possibly the shop that is now advising replacing the drums) or
some time in the past the hub was messed up by someone banging on the
drum with a hammer to get it off. If the drum goes in flush I wouldn't
worry about it. If you buy a new one and the hub is messed up they will
have to grind the new drum center to make it work anyway.
